IV) Incompatible events. Contrary events:

  • Definition: two events are incompatible if they cannot occur at the same time

    Ex: in experiment 2, event A: "we get 6" and event B: "we get 3" are incompatible

    Property: when two events are incompatible, the probability that one or the other will occur is equal to the sum of their probabilities

    Ex: in experiment 2, the event C: "we get 6 or we get 3" is
